Temporary Overseas Allocation Model as called for in the November 4, 2010
agreement of JFNA, the Jewish Agency and the JDC
Bridge to the Global Planning TableMajor step toward the needs-based philanthropic
decision-making sought by the Federation Movement
Exposure to Missions and Programs of our Partners
Presentation and prioritization of the core thematic programming areas of the Federation’s Historic Partners
Annual Campaign Allocations
Elective Funding
Core Funding
SCP
Opportunity to direct up to 10% of the core funds
previously allocated via the core split model to one or more of the four programmatic "core" areas within the Jewish Agency and JDC agendas.

Long-Term Response: Global Planning TableThe Global Planning Table will provide Federations the best platform to understand, prioritize and address the most
pressing needs and opportunities for collective philanthropic engagement around the world.
Short-Term Bridge: Select Core PrioritiesThe temporary allocations model enables designation of
annual campaign funds to the core activities of Federation partners and total dollars allocated for core programming.

The Four Thematic Program Areas are chosen annually by the JDC and the
Jewish Agency, two per organization.
They provide a compelling window into the operations of our partner agencies.
Federations may choose to fund one or more of the Thematic Program Areas
The following are the 2013 Select Core Priorities Thematic Areas:
